On Mon, 2011-10-17 at 17:11 +0200, Peter Zijlstra wrote:
> For a while people were promoting the idea that its good to be lenient
> in what you accept as input and strict in what you send out. I think
> people are starting to realize that was a horrid mistake since now
> they're getting utter crap and people don't even know what right is
> anymore.
Since different apps might have treated similar non-conformant input
differently and now no single behaviour is correct.
I think either dhowells or dwmw2 had a good blog post on that a while
back.
